1/4

你的网络设备为什么总卡顿?可能是最大传输单元没选对

3小时前

网络设备频繁卡顿、传输效率低下?问题可能出在最大传输单元(MTU)的配置不当上。本文将帮你理解MTU如何影响网络性能,并指导你在采购时做出正确判断。

一、MTU并非越大越好:理解数据分片的基本逻辑

最大传输单元(MTU)决定了单次数据传输的包大小上限,位于OSI模型的数据链路层。它直接影响网络传输的效率和稳定性,但并非简单的数值越大越好。

当MTU设置超过路径中某个节点的处理能力时,数据包会被强制分片,导致:

  • 传输延迟增加
  • 协议开销上升
  • 潜在丢包风险

标准以太网的默认MTU通常足够应对大多数场景,但特殊网络架构可能需要针对性调整。接下来我们将分析不同场景下的实际需求差异。

二、延迟与吞吐的平衡:MTU如何影响实际网络性能

MTU设置本质上是延迟与吞吐量之间的权衡。较大的MTU能提高有效数据占比,减少协议头开销,适合大文件传输等高吞吐需求。

但在实时性要求高的场景(如VoIP、在线游戏),较小的MTU反而更有优势:

  • 减少单包传输时间
  • 降低重传时的资源浪费
  • 更好适应复杂网络路径

选择网络设备时,需要根据主要业务流量特征确定MTU优先级,而非盲目追求理论最大值。下一节我们将具体分析不同设备的适配要求。

三、如何根据网络场景选择适配的MTU值?

MTU值的选型并非越大越好,需匹配实际网络传输需求。常见场景的适配建议如下:

  • 标准办公网络:默认1500字节可兼容绝大多数以太网设备
  • 视频监控专网:适当增大至1600-2000字节减少视频流分片
  • 工业控制网络:建议调低至576字节确保跨协议兼容性
  • 虚拟化服务器集群:需与vSwitch配置保持同步

当涉及特殊传输协议时,需注意网络适配器的MTU支持范围。例如支持Jumbo Frame的万兆网卡可突破标准限制,但要求全程链路设备同步调整,此时工业交换机等中间设备的兼容性更为关键。

对于无线通信基站等复杂环境,建议优先采用支持动态MTU协商的数据传输模块。这类设备通常内置分片重组机制,能自动适应不同链路的传输单元限制,避免因固定值导致的数据包丢失。

实际选型时还需考虑设备联动:路由器的MTU值应小于等于下游交换机的配置,而网卡的设置又需匹配上层应用的数据包特征。这种端到端一致性管理往往比单点参数优化更重要。

四、为什么主设备参数调好了,网络还是不稳定?

即使主设备的MTU参数设置合理,如果配套设备的参数不匹配,仍然会导致网络性能下降。例如,交换机和路由器的MTU不一致时,数据包可能在传输过程中被强制分片,增加延迟和丢包风险。

关键配套设备需要同步调整:

  • 交换机:确保所有端口的MTU值不低于主设备设置
  • 线缆:使用高质量网络线缆减少信号衰减对大数据包的影响
  • 光纤连接器:定期用光纤清洁笔维护,避免灰尘导致信号完整性下降

对于需要跨设备传输大文件的环境,建议在采购配套设备时优先考虑支持Jumbo Frame的型号。同时注意不同介质(铜缆/光纤)的MTU承载能力差异,光纤跳线通常比传统网线更适合高MTU值传输。

实施阶段容易被忽视的是终端设备的适配性。某些旧款网络监控工具可能无法正确处理超过1500字节的帧,这种情况下需要在网络管理软件中设置例外规则。

五、参数设置正确却未生效?注意这些实操细节

修改MTU后必须重启相关服务才能生效,这是最常见的配置误区。不同系统的操作方式有差异:

  1. Windows:需要禁用再启用网络适配器
  2. Linux:使用ifconfig命令后需重启网络服务
  3. 路由器:保存配置后建议冷启动设备

临时测试MTU值时,推荐先用网络测试仪验证实际传输效果,而不是仅依赖系统显示的理论值。测试时应模拟真实业务流量,特别是视频监控或工业网络这类对帧完整性要求高的场景。

长期运行中,定期检查物理连接器的状态很重要。劣质网线钳制作的水晶头可能导致接触不良,使得设备自动降级协商MTU值。机房环境还应配备防静电手环等基础工具,避免静电干扰导致参数复位。

MTU优化本质是系统级工程,需要从网络架构设计阶段就考虑端到端兼容性。建议先绘制设备拓扑图明确各节点参数要求,再通过光纤测试仪等工具验证实际传输能力,最后才批量配置。记住:适合业务场景的MTU值,往往不是理论最大值而是稳定值。